Sealing Strategies: Protecting Against Dust & Heat in Arid Environments
In arid environments, where heat and dust are prevalent, garage doors face unique challenges that can impact their longevity and functionality. The harsh climate conditions accelerate metal fatigue on the door components, particularly in areas with frequent temperature fluctuations. Dust buildup, often carried by strong winds, can infiltrate delicate mechanisms, leading to sticky or jammed doors. These environmental factors underscore the importance of robust sealing strategies for optimal garage door performance and longevity.
One effective approach is to invest in high-quality seals designed to withstand the region's extreme conditions. Advanced sealing options include magnetic strips along the door's edges that create a tight barrier against dust ingress. For added protection, consider weatherstripping made from durable materials like neoprene or silicone, capable of resisting heat and maintaining flexibility over time. These sealants not only keep out dusty air but also prevent heat transfer, reducing the energy load on your garage door opener. Regular maintenance, including cleaning and inspecting these seals, is crucial to ensure they remain effective.

Maintaining Optimal Performance: Mitigating Climate-Related Garage Door Issues
Maintaining optimal performance for garage doors in desert climates requires a strategic approach to address the unique challenges posed by extreme heat and elevated dust levels. These environmental factors can significantly impact the longevity and efficiency of garage door systems, leading to issues such as metal fatigue and reduced sealing. Dust, a persistent problem in arid regions, can accumulate on door components, causing friction and wear, while high temperatures accelerate the degradation of materials, particularly in the absence of adequate insulation.
To mitigate these climate-related issues, consider investing in high-quality sealing options. Advanced sealing technology, such as dynamic or self-adjusting seals, offers superior protection against heat gain and dust penetration. These innovative designs ensure a tight seal, minimizing the entry of hot air and reducing the strain on the door's mechanical components. Addressing metal fatigue, a common concern in desert environments, requires strategic interventions. Local garage door specialists recommend periodic inspections and adjustments to ensure the door's balance and alignment. Regular lubrication of moving parts, using climate-appropriate lubricants designed to withstand high temperatures, can also prevent excessive wear. For instance, a well-maintained roller system, greased every 6-12 months, can significantly reduce the risk of metal fatigue, ensuring the door operates smoothly and efficiently. Moreover, incorporating insulation within the garage door frame and installing high-quality door panels can provide substantial protection against heat-related damage, contributing to overall energy efficiency and reduced maintenance costs.
